They sometime will require your car for a while. I had a friend with a new mustang (a few years back) and supership asked if they could borrow his car to creat one of their mustang chip...I think they hooked him up with a car rental, then he got to keep the chip at no cost and they also installed gears (4.11 then 3.73) to test on dyno and for him to test as a DD...he got to keep his favorite ratio (think it was the 3.73's)...so yes sometime it can work out. 7k supercharger? hmmm I'm not so sure...80% discount on it? very possible.
